About

Hanna Leek is a scholar working on Spectroscopy, Analytical Chemistry and Biomedical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Hanna Leek has authored 13 papers receiving a total of 298 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 10 papers in Spectroscopy, 7 papers in Analytical Chemistry and 6 papers in Biomedical Engineering. Recurrent topics in Hanna Leek's work include Analytical Chemistry and Chromatography (10 papers), Chromatography in Natural Products (7 papers) and Phase Equilibria and Thermodynamics (3 papers). Hanna Leek is often cited by papers focused on Analytical Chemistry and Chromatography (10 papers), Chromatography in Natural Products (7 papers) and Phase Equilibria and Thermodynamics (3 papers). Hanna Leek collaborates with scholars based in Sweden, Netherlands and Germany. Hanna Leek's co-authors include Torgny Fornstedt, Jörgen Samuelsson, Shalini Andersson, Linda Thunberg, Martin Enmark, Eivor Örnskov, Dennis Åsberg, Patrik Forssén, Yantao Chen and Anna Pettersen and has published in prestigious journals such as Chemical Communications, Journal of Chromatography A and Molecules.
